The Sony Vaio PCG-FX101 stands out for the recognized quality of the Sony brand, offering robustness and reliability over time. This model ensures optimal performance, allowing for smooth use for various tasks, whether for work or entertainment. The user experience is enhanced by ergonomic features and a neat design, although some may find it a bit dated compared to contemporary standards. However, this laptop has some drawbacks. Its relatively high weight can make it less convenient to transport for frequent use on the go. Additionally, the battery life is limited, which may require frequent recharges, especially for users working for extended periods without access to a power outlet. The model may also lack the latest connectivity technologies, which could restrict the user experience compared to newer computers. Finally, the possibility of upgrading internal components is limited, which could pose a problem for those looking to enhance their performance. Overall, the Sony Vaio PCG-FX101 is a reliable and high-performing laptop, but it is important to consider its limitations in terms of portability and technology before making a choice.Score details
